Guess what I stumbled across on a recent day trip to Brighton?
Only the second location of one of the most delicious vegan sweet shops in the country. That’s right. The Fudge Patch has opened up shop on the south coast.
Read more below.

If you know me, you know I’ve been raving about their Greenwich Market shop for a while. Hand-crafted, creamy, flavour-packed vegan fudge that makes you question how life can go on without trying every single variety.
So imagine my surprise when I spotted their Brighton shop without even knowing it existed. I was like a kid in a candy shop. Except it was a fudge shop. And it was vegan. So basically heaven.
From salted caramel to chocolate orange to flavours that deserve all the awards, The Fudge Patch is doing the sweet stuff right. And now there’s a seaside spot to get your fix.
